Transaction e8f9044d3443adebd3cef14787f5d41794b70d18b05795d6825e18d3cbd89026
1 Input
1 Output
-
e8f9044d3443adebd3cef14787f5d41794b70d18b05795d6825e18d3cbd89026:0
- value
- 711724
- script pubkey
- OP_0 OP_PUSHBYTES_20 95349efc633bd5166037ee8110d8cf2024bc8036
- address
- bc1qj56falrr8023vcpha6q3pkx0yqjteqpkxxhd5x